body {
	font: normal 11px auto Arial, Verdana, Helvetica, sans-serif;
	text-align: left;
	background: #000;
	color: #fff;
	background-image: url('pageimg/background.jpg');
	background-repeat: no-repeat;
	background-attachment: fixed;
}


/* normal links */

A:link			{ color: #00ade5; text-decoration: none; }
A:active		{ color: #00ade5; text-decoration: none; }
A:visited		{ color: #00ade5; text-decoration: none; }
A:hover			{ color: #00ade5; text-decoration: none; border-bottom: 1px dotted #00ade5; }

A.piclink:hover			{ text-decoration: none; border-bottom: none; }


/* topics */

h1 {
	font: bold 14px auto Verdana, Arial, Helvetica, sans-serif;
	letter-spacing: 2px;
	margin-bottom: 12px;
}


/* menu */

.mainmenu {
	font: normal 17px Arial, Verdana, Helvetica, sans-serif;
	text-align: left;
	padding: 10px 10px 8px 10px;
}


/* left area */

.left_txt {
	font: normal 11px Arial, Verdana, Helvetica, sans-serif;
	text-align: left;
	padding: 10px 10px 10px 10px;
	width: 305px;
}

.left_topic {
	background-color: #050505;
	height: 31px;
	padding: 0px 10px 0px 10px;
	width: 305px;
}


/* right area */

.right_txt {
	font: normal 11px Arial, Verdana, Helvetica, sans-serif;
	text-align: left;
	line-height: 15px;
	padding: 10px 10px 10px 10px;
	width: 505px;
}

.right_topic {
	background-color: #050505;
	height: 31px;
	padding: 0px 10px 0px 10px;
	width: 505px;
}

.tabletxt {
	font: normal 11px Arial, Verdana, Helvetica, sans-serif;
	line-height: 15px;
	padding: 0px 0px 0px 0px;
}

.pic {
	border: 1px solid #fff; 

	filter:alpha(opacity=100);  /* Internet Explorer       */
	-moz-opacity: 1.0;          /* Mozilla 1.6 and below   */
	-khtml-opacity: 1.0;		/* Safari etc.             */
	opacity: 1.0;               /* newer Mozilla and CSS-3 */
}


/* footer */

.small_txt {
	font: normal 11px Arial, Verdana, Helvetica, sans-serif;
	text-align: left;
	padding: 5px 5px 5px 5px;
	
	filter:alpha(opacity=100);  /* Internet Explorer       */
	-moz-opacity: 1.0;          /* Mozilla 1.6 and below   */
	-khtml-opacity: 1.0;		/* Safari etc.             */
	opacity: 1.0;               /* newer Mozilla and CSS-3 */
}

.transparent {
	background-color: #050505;
	filter:alpha(opacity=90);   /* Internet Explorer       */
	-moz-opacity: 0.9;          /* Mozilla 1.6 and below   */
	-khtml-opacity: 0.9;		/* Safari etc.             */	
	opacity: 0.9;               /* newer Mozilla and CSS-3 */
}

.copyright {
	font: normal 10px auto Verdana, Arial, Helvetica, sans-serif;
	margin-top: 9px;
}